Cervicitis
Cervicitis is a common disease in women of childbearing age, and there are two types: acute and chronic. Acute cervicitis often coexists with acute endometritis or acute vaginitis, but chronic cervicitis is more common. The main manifestation is an increase in leucorrhea, which is sticky mucus or purulent mucus, sometimes accompanied by blood or blood streaks. Long-term chronic mechanical stimulation is the main cause of cervicitis. Metritis is a common type of pelvic inflammation in women. It generally refers to endometritis and cervicitis. Endometritis can be divided into acute endometritis and chronic endometritis; cervicitis can be divided into acute cervicitis and chronic cervicitis.

Tetracycline Hydrochloride Capsules
Indication: 1. This product is used as the first choice or optional drug for the following diseases. (1) Rickettsial diseases, including epidemic typhus, endemic typhus, Rocky Mountain fever, scrub typhus and Q fever. (2) Mycoplasma infections. (3) Chlamydia infections, including psittacosis, venereal diseases, lymphoedema, nonspecific urethritis, salpingitis, cervicitis and trachoma. (4) Relapsing fever. (5) Brucellosis. (6) Cholera. (7) Tularemia. (8) Plague. (9) Chancroid. Brucellosis and plague need to be treated with aminoglycosides. 2. Due to the serious resistance of common pathogens to tetracyclines, this type of drug is only indicated when the pathogen is sensitive to this product. This product is also not suitable for the treatment of hemolytic streptococcal infections and any type of staphylococcal infections. 3. This product can be used for patients with tetanus, gas gangrene, yaws, syphilis, gonorrhea, leptospirosis, actinomycetes and Listeria monocytogenes who are allergic to penicillins.

Enoxacin Gluconate for Injection
Indication: Applicable to infections caused by sensitive bacteria: 1. Urinary and reproductive system infections, including simple and complicated urinary tract infections, bacterial prostatitis, urethritis or cervicitis caused by Neisseria gonorrhoeae (including those caused by enzyme-producing strains). 2. Respiratory tract infections, including acute bronchial infections and lung infections caused by sensitive Gram-negative bacilli. 3. Gastrointestinal infections caused by Shigella, Salmonella, enterotoxigenic Escherichia coli, Aeromonas hydrophila, Vibrio parahaemolyticus, etc. 4. Typhoid fever. 5. Bone and joint infections. 6. Skin and soft tissue infections. 7. Systemic infections such as sepsis
